And I (A)thought the dead who are already dead more fortunate than the living who are still alive. But (B)better than both is he who has not yet been and has not seen the evil deeds that are done under the sun.

Then I saw that all toil and all skill in work come from a man's envy of his neighbor. This also is (C)vanity[a] and a striving after wind.
